Early Life of Shloka Mehta Ambani
Shloka Mehta was born on July 11, 1990, in Mumbai, into one of India’s most prominent Gujarati business families. Her father, Russell Mehta, is the Managing Director of Rosy Blue India — the Indian arm of the global Rosy Blue Group, a company with operations in over 12 countries including Belgium, Israel, Japan, Hong Kong, the USA, and China. Her mother, Mona Mehta, is a renowned jewellery designer who has played an integral role in the family business.

Shloka Mehta Ambani Education
Shloka’s academic journey is among her most impressive personal achievements — and arguably one of her most valuable assets.
Schooling – Dhirubhai Ambani International School (DAIS), Mumbai
Shloka completed her schooling at the Dhirubhai Ambani International School in Mumbai — the same institution attended by Akash Ambani, Isha Ambani, and many children of India’s most influential families. It was here that she and Akash first became friends, planting the seed of a relationship that would culminate in one of India’s most celebrated weddings.
Undergraduate – Princeton University, USA
Shloka went on to earn a Bachelor’s degree in Anthropology from Princeton University in New Jersey, graduating in 2011. Princeton is consistently ranked among the top universities in the world, and her choice of anthropology — the study of human societies and cultures — reflects a genuine intellectual curiosity that later informed her social work initiatives.
Postgraduate – London School of Economics (LSE), UK
After Princeton, Shloka pursued a Master of Laws (LLM) from the London School of Economics and Political Science (LSE), completing her degree in 2014. The LSE is globally regarded as one of the finest institutions for law, economics, and social science. Her legal education gave her a structured foundation for leadership roles in corporate governance and philanthropy.

Career
Shloka Mehta Ambani’s professional identity is built on two parallel tracks: business leadership and social impact.
Rosy Blue India – Director Since 2014, Shloka has served as a Director at Rosy Blue India, contributing to corporate strategy, sustainability initiatives, and governance. The company’s annual revenue has exceeded ₹5,500 crore, making it a major force in the Indian and global diamond industry.
ConnectFor – Co-Founder In 2015, Shloka co-founded ConnectFor, an online volunteering platform that matches individuals with non-profit organizations across India. As of 2026, the platform has connected over 100,000 volunteers with more than 1,000 NGOs, spanning education, healthcare, the environment, and women’s empowerment. This initiative is widely regarded as her most personal legacy — a project born from genuine conviction rather than social obligation.
NMACC – Board Member (2025) Shloka joined the board of the Nita Mukesh Ambani Cultural Centre (NMACC) in 2025, further cementing her role in shaping India’s cultural and philanthropic landscape.
Vector Consumer UK (2021–2022) She also gained international corporate experience through a stint at Vector Consumer in the UK, demonstrating that her ambitions extend well beyond India’s borders.

Shloka Mehta Ambani Wedding
The wedding of Shloka Mehta and Akash Ambani on March 9, 2019, at the Jio World Centre in Mumbai was one of the most talked-about social events in recent Indian history.
The celebrations spanned three days and featured:
- Performances from globally recognized artists
- Guests from business, politics, Bollywood, and international royalty
- A ceremony held both in Mumbai and St. Moritz, Switzerland
- Traditional Hindu rituals blended with world-class luxury
Shloka’s bridal look — understated elegance complemented by heirloom jewellery — became a benchmark for Indian brides. The wedding was a landmark not just for two families, but for a generation that watched the union of two childhood sweethearts turn into a globally covered event.
The couple had known each other since their school days at DAIS. Akash reportedly proposed to Shloka shortly after completing school, and after nearly a decade-long relationship, they formalized their bond in a ceremony their respective families had anticipated for years.
